Cameron County - Office of Emergency Management RADIO SYSTEMS TO LEVEL 4 City - County - State - Federal VHF / 800 Radio Interoperability Monitored and Managed by Dispatchers at 9 Public Safety Answering Points In Cameron County Base on the TICP MOU BORDER PROTECTION INITIATIVE # 1 # 4 # 3 # 2 OPERATION Dispatcher at any PSAP receives a Base Station, Mobile or Portable Radio call from any 800 user on “8CALL” or any VHF user on “Texas Law 2”. Dispatcher instructs 800 users to go to “8TAC1”, “8TAC2”, “8TAC3” OR “8TAC4” depending on the geographic area of the emergency event. Dispatcher instructs each VHF user to go to “Texas Law 3” for the emergency event. Dispatcher will patch “8TAC1”, “8TAC2”, “8TAC3” OR “8TAC4” to “Texas Law 3” for interoperability in the coverage area during the emergency event. Dispatchers will not patch “8CALL” or “TEXAS LAW 2” to any channel. These are set aside as calling channels only. The dispatcher will disable the patch at the end of each emergency event to help eliminate possible interference issues.
